Ontada is poised to transform the fight against cancer and make a true difference in the treatment of oncology patients. Backed by the strength of a Fortune 8 company, our entrepreneurial organization develops technologies and services used by the oncology community to deliver evidence-based, personalized care, providing insights used by biopharma companies to accelerate drug development and support the entire treatment journey. Our work powers informed clinical decision-making at every pivotal moment in oncology – from initial diagnoses to complex clinical decision support, Clinical Content Services provides industry-leading treatment guideline options for providers and their patients.  

In this pivotal role, you will serve as a Senior Clinical Information Specialist on a team developing highly specialized clinical initiatives and programs, impacting long-term goals and objectives that support the remarkable vision of Ontada.

Key Responsibilities

Develop, design, and optimize complex clinical content according to guidelines and timelines provided by national references (ex. CMS, NCCN, AJCC, etc.), internal departments (USON, USOR, etc.), and customer-specific needs.Configure, install, and maintain complex processes that manage technical and scientific information.Operate independently to implement clinical and technical requirements defined by Product and Clinical Content Services Leadership to support clinical initiatives for the business.Support the design and management of system integrations, set up data analysis processes, and provide clinical technical support.Provide guidance in establishing policies and procedures for managing information and related systems.Cross‐train team members on areas of technical expertise.Validate decision support content releases

Minimum Requirement

Degree or equivalent and typically requires 7+ years of relevant experience.

Education

4-year degree or equivalent work experience

Critical Skills

7+ years’ experience in clinical/healthcare field; clinical and/or pharmacy experience required.Possess higher level of critical thinking in the implementation of the content and data according to standard policy with terminology such as CPT, HCPCS, HL7, ICD-10, LOINC, and SNOMEDUnderstands the use of Clinical Information Systems for documentation of patient care delivery and billingCollaborates with customers and other departments to support company initiatives (e.g., data migration)Ability to lead a team to develop and maintain content to support company business processes and initiativesDevelops and maintains organized documentation and shares information with team members

Additional Skills

Demonstrated knowledge of computer system software components, (e.g. Microsoft Office Suite, Windows)Able to think critically, logically, and independentlyAbility to teach new processes and policies to othersAttention to detailUnderstanding of and capability to write requirements (operational and functional)Proven communication skills; able to communicate effectively with all levels of personnel within the organization.Demonstrated excellence in customer service skills and abilitiesHealth field related certifications or degrees preferredClinical professional certification preferred
